Partager une liste selon un critère

Rousseau-Wallon shared this question 3 years ago
Answered

Bonsoir,


J'ai une liste de points L = {P1, P2, ... PN} qui peut être partagée en sous-listes tels que deux points consécutifs de chaque sous-liste soient toujours à la même distance D :


L1 = {P1, .... Pk} L2 = {Pk+1, .... Pm} ...... Li = {Pg, .... Pn}

et L = concaténation des Li sans changer l'ordre des points


exemple avec des listes d'entiers et avec D=2 :

{ 3,5,7,12,14,16,18,20,47,49,51,53,55} = {3,5,7} u {12,14,16,18} u {47,49,51,53,55}


Mon problème est que je n'arrive pas à construire la séquence qui donne les Li à partir de L.

Comments (1)

photo
1

astucieux cette insertion de pi. merci !

et cette commande Aplatir m'aurais été bien utile ce matin

une question : pourquoi tous vos fichiers ggb s'ouvrent avec Curve non défini et Point (dépendant) non défini dans le menu ??

© 2022 International GeoGebra Institute